Step 1: Understanding How These Adapters Work Their Magic
Wireless CarPlay adapters act like a bridge between your iPhone and car infotainment system. Here are the basics of how they pull off their wireless wizardry:
They Tap Into Your Car‘s USB Port – Adapters plug into the standard USB input used for wired CarPlay connections. This powers the adapter and establishes the initial software handshake between device and dashboard.
They Link to Your iPhone Via Bluetooth and WiFi – Next the adapter leverages Bluetooth to pair with your device. It uses this temporary handshake to share encryption keys for the private, dedicated WiFi network it then sets up with your phone.
They Stream Content Wirelessly to Your Dash Display – Once connected over WiFi, the adapter works like the middleman for sharing anything on your iPhone to your vehicle‘s touchscreen. This includes navigation, music, podcasts – you name it!
So in plain speak, wireless CarPlay adapters handle connecting your device so you don‘t have to fuss with charging cables every time you hop in your ride. Pretty sweet tech magic!

Step 3: Key Considerations For Choosing What‘s Best For You
Of course, not all wireless CarPlay adapters are created equal. Before deciding which magic maker best fits your needs, here are key factors to weigh:
🚘 Connection Reliability – Rock solid wireless connections are a must. Seek adapters with strong WiFi chips, consistent pairing, and minimal lag or dropouts.
🚘 Car & Phone Compatibility – Ensure any adapter works with your iPhone model and vehicle make/year before buying. Newer cars with built-in CarPlay have fewer hiccups.
🚘 Audio Quality – Some adapters tout enhanced audio through proprietary chips. Expect to pay extra for premium sound quality.
🚘 Ease of Installation – Look for a hassle-free set-up process that doesn‘t require complex workarounds. The adapter should function as a true plug-and-play upgrade.
Bottom line? Seek out adapters with proven performance in similar vehicles, reliable connectivity strength, and easy integration.

Step 5: Answering Your Top Questions About Going Cordless
Still have some questions before taking the wireless plunge? No worries! Here are answers to the most frequently asked questions about untethering CarPlay:
Are these adapters really worth buying?
- For iPhone devotees tired of charging cable hassles, quality wireless adapters provide a convenient, clutter-free upgrade that enhances time spent behind the wheel.
What‘s the benefit over regular wired CarPlay?
- Freedom from annoying wires having to be constantly plugged and unplugged! Assuming strong, reliable connections, wireless performance equals or beats direct USB implementations.
Do I need special add-ons for these adapters to work?
- Nope! As long as your ride has a USB input that supports CarPlay and your iPhone runs a recent-ish version of iOS, you should be all set.
Can I use wireless CarPlay adapters in older vehicles?
- Yep! Many popular aftermarket media consoles like Pioneer and Kenwood models enable wireless adapter use in older makes/models. Just double check for CarPlay compatibility.
How tough is it swapping wired CarPlay for wireless?
- Thanks to plug-and-play design, most wireless upgrades take less than 10 minutes start to finish. Just connect to your car‘s media input, pair with your phone, and voila – no more wires!
